Output 7e161d46c51ffb7c92b03548c9fb84a4e38e4932f6ef72ebdc32843b779e4f17:4

value
513592
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c73b283d5fce9f3d698b28f4596720150d5cd81 OP_EQUAL
address
37Cf4qwTTkzddwBr6D5X9daxnqfkMCa9QF
transaction
7e161d46c51ffb7c92b03548c9fb84a4e38e4932f6ef72ebdc32843b779e4f17
spent
true